Transaction 59d2b699eb40e46e930fe1fd44f62dec64b205cb6ba45dc6669a2f0615d12aa0
1 Input
1 Output
-
59d2b699eb40e46e930fe1fd44f62dec64b205cb6ba45dc6669a2f0615d12aa0:0
- value
- 848937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e6cfaa678ba7f61115a3fdfa41699600ddd7a354 OP_EQUAL
- address
- 3NjS7XVYrV58qWAZULFNPoXfV1zWm5pvyb